Kaspersky Overview

Kaspersky is Kaspersky Lab's Paid security tool for Windows. We link directly to the publisher's official download page so you get the genuine installer, current version, and no bundled extras. The software is designed to protect users from malware, ransomware, and various online threats. The current version, 21.3.10.391, includes advanced features that enhance system security and user privacy. Kaspersky has garnered over 400 million users worldwide, showcasing its effectiveness and reliability in the cybersecurity landscape. Key features of Kaspersky include real-time protection against malware and phishing attacks, a VPN for secure browsing, and a password manager for safe credential storage. The software supports various file formats and integrates seamlessly with Windows 10 and later versions. Additionally, Kaspersky offers a unique feature called Safe Money, which secures online transactions by creating a protected environment for financial activities. The software's performance is backed by independent testing, with Kaspersky consistently scoring high in malware detection rates, often exceeding 99% in various benchmark tests. Kaspersky Offline Installer FAQ

What unique features does Kaspersky offer for malware protection?
Kaspersky provides advanced malware protection through its heuristic analysis and behavior detection technologies. These features enable the software to identify and neutralize threats before they can cause harm, often achieving detection rates above 99% in independent tests.
Does Kaspersky support any specific file formats for its password manager?
Kaspersky's password manager supports various formats, including encrypted vaults for safe storage of credentials. It can also autofill passwords in browsers and applications, ensuring secure access to sensitive accounts.
